#brother
Definitions: (noun)
1. a male who has one or both of the same parents as you / [bhai]
2. a male member of a group with the same interests, religion, profession, etc. as you / [bhai]
3. (informal) used to mean a black man, especially by African-Americans
4. (brothers or brethren: plural) a male member of a religious group, especially a monk: / [bhai]
5. used as a title to address someone / [bhaiya, bhai jaan]
Example Sentences:
1. Salman khan and Albaaz khan are brothers.
2. Do you have brothers and sisters?
3. My brother, please try to understand his position.
4. Brother, do you have a lighter?
